What Remuneration Can You Expect from This Job?
As the Director of Maintenance, Repair & Overhaul (MRO) Robotics, you can expect a highly competitive compensation package designed to attract top talent in the robotics and industrial automation sector. The remuneration for this role typically includes:
1. Base Salary
The base salary for a Director of MRO Robotics varies depending on company size, industry, and geographic location. In mid-to-large-sized organizations, annual base salaries typically range from $150,000 to $250,000, with higher salaries offered by leading aerospace, automotive, or high-tech manufacturing firms.
2. Performance-Based Bonuses
In addition to a base salary, many companies offer annual performance-based bonuses tied to key business objectives such as:
- Increased operational efficiency
- Cost reduction through automation
- Minimizing downtime and maintenance costs
- Driving technological innovation
These bonuses can range from 20% to 50% of the base salary, depending on individual and company performance.
3. Equity & Stock Options
For leadership roles in high-tech and innovative firms, companies may offer equity-based incentives, such as stock options, restricted stock units (RSUs), or performance shares. These incentives align executive compensation with long-term business success and shareholder value.
4. Long-Term Incentive Plans (LTIPs) & Profit-Sharing
Many organizations provide long-term incentive plans (LTIPs) that reward sustained performance over multiple years. Additionally, some companies offer profit-sharing plans, ensuring that key executives benefit directly from company growth and profitability.
5. Executive Benefits & Perks
As a senior executive, you may receive a comprehensive benefits package, including:
- Health, dental, and vision insurance
- 401(k) or pension plans with company contributions
- Executive wellness programs
- Company-sponsored training & leadership development
- Business expense accounts for networking and industry conferences
- Relocation assistance for candidates moving to a new location
6. Signing Bonuses & Relocation Assistance
To attract top talent, some companies offer signing bonuses or relocation packages, especially if the role requires relocation or extensive industry expertise. These bonuses can range from $25,000 to $150,000, depending on the company and candidate’s experience.
Total Compensation Potential
When considering base salary, bonuses, stock options, and other incentives, the total compensation for a Director of MRO Robotics can range from $200,000 to $500,000+ annually in leading firms, with even higher potential earnings in cutting-edge industries such as aerospace, defense, or industrial automation.
